Roofing Solutions Designed to Meet the Needs of Homeowners and Commercial Properties
Recognizing the Factors You Should Required Professional Roof Covering Provider TodayAs homeowners contemplate over the intricacies of roofing tasks, the inquiry of whether to employ specialist roofing solutions usually occurs. Considering the safety implications, high quality issues, cost-effectiveness, and regulatory needs bordering roof covering